Time tracking tool for my freelance business. I use it in a Git repo and have CI hooked up to generate artificates, timesheets for the customers in html, csv, pdf, excel and json. The data is stored in a rather simple json based database[2] I created, you should really don't do that, but it had to be easy to handle merge conflicts in the data.

I made a Firefox web extension [0] that makes it relatively easy to extract and download references from Wikipedia pages. I call it Wikiref.
I made it to scratch my own itch mostly, as I’d often visit Wikipedia pages and find myself wanting to save multiple references (text and links included), but didn’t want to manually copy + paste all the little details.
